package org.bouncycastle.oer.its.ieee1609dot2;

import org.bouncycastle.asn1.DERTaggedObject;
import org.bouncycastle.asn1.ASN1Primitive;
import org.bouncycastle.asn1.ASN1TaggedObject;
import org.bouncycastle.asn1.ASN1Encodable;
import org.bouncycastle.asn1.ASN1Choice;
import org.bouncycastle.asn1.ASN1Object;

public class RecipientInfo extends ASN1Object implements ASN1Choice
{
    public static final int pskRecipInfo = 0;
    public static final int symmRecipInfo = 1;
    public static final int certRecipInfo = 2;
    public static final int signedDataRecipInfo = 3;
    public static final int rekRecipInfo = 4;
    private final int choice;
    private final ASN1Encodable recipientInfo;
    
    public RecipientInfo(final int choice, final ASN1Encodable recipientInfo) {
        this.choice = choice;
        this.recipientInfo = recipientInfo;
    }
    
    private RecipientInfo(final ASN1TaggedObject asn1TaggedObject) {
        switch (this.choice = asn1TaggedObject.getTagNo()) {
            case 0: {
                this.recipientInfo = PreSharedKeyRecipientInfo.getInstance(asn1TaggedObject.getExplicitBaseObject());
                break;
            }
            case 1: {
                this.recipientInfo = SymmRecipientInfo.getInstance(asn1TaggedObject.getExplicitBaseObject());
                break;
            }
            case 2:
            case 3:
            case 4: {
                this.recipientInfo = PKRecipientInfo.getInstance(asn1TaggedObject.getExplicitBaseObject());
                break;
            }
            default: {
                throw new IllegalArgumentException("invalid choice value " + this.choice);
            }
        }
    }
    
    public static RecipientInfo getInstance(final Object o) {
        if (o instanceof RecipientInfo) {
            return (RecipientInfo)o;
        }
        if (o != null) {
            return new RecipientInfo(ASN1TaggedObject.getInstance(o, 128));
        }
        return null;
    }
    
    public int getChoice() {
        return this.choice;
    }
    
    public ASN1Encodable getRecipientInfo() {
        return this.recipientInfo;
    }
    
    public static RecipientInfo pskRecipInfo(final PreSharedKeyRecipientInfo preSharedKeyRecipientInfo) {
        return new RecipientInfo(0, preSharedKeyRecipientInfo);
    }
    
    public static RecipientInfo symmRecipInfo(final SymmRecipientInfo symmRecipientInfo) {
        return new RecipientInfo(1, symmRecipientInfo);
    }
    
    public static RecipientInfo certRecipInfo(final PKRecipientInfo pkRecipientInfo) {
        return new RecipientInfo(2, pkRecipientInfo);
    }
    
    public static RecipientInfo signedDataRecipInfo(final PKRecipientInfo pkRecipientInfo) {
        return new RecipientInfo(3, pkRecipientInfo);
    }
    
    public static RecipientInfo rekRecipInfo(final PKRecipientInfo pkRecipientInfo) {
        return new RecipientInfo(4, pkRecipientInfo);
    }
    
    @Override
    public ASN1Primitive toASN1Primitive() {
        return new DERTaggedObject(this.choice, this.recipientInfo);
    }
}
